Publisher's Synopsis

Black Women Overcoming Stress and Depression The first book to offer a clear picture of the many ways stress and depression can affect black women. With information on self-help and prevention, and straightforward advice from an expert in the field plus case studies, this important guide offers real help and real hope for black women who want to get beyond the blues.
